Section 21-7-10 – Annual Proclamation of White Cane Safety Day.
Section 21-7-10 Annual proclamation of White Cane Safety Day. Each year, the Governor shall take suitable public notice of October 15 as White Cane Safety Day. Section 21-5-10 – Annual Report and Evaluation.
Section 21-5-10 Annual report and evaluation. The committee shall make a formal evaluation and shall make an annual report to the Governor and the Legislature, including therein suggestions and recommendations for protecting and improving the state’s effectiveness in employing or helping to employ handicapped individuals.
